Escalation: encoding detection (TextSift). If an uploaded file renders garbled, pull the detection log and confirm the confidence score. Below 0.6, TextSift falls back to UTF-8 — that fallback is the usual culprit. Do not re-upload on the customer's behalf. Attach the file hash, detected charset, and confidence score to the ticket. If the score is above 0.6 and output is still wrong, escalate to the Parsing team immediately.

alerts address for kafof-bagag: kasael@olvarqdyn.corp

Heads up before you merge this: the new role check on `WikiPage.save` hits the permissions service on every edit, and that service gets grumpy under load. If it pages you tonight, the fallback is to let cached role grants ride a bit longer rather than failing edits closed. Cache lifetimes and retry behavior live in the constants below.

constants for yaduf-fahag:
BUDGETS = {
    "kelix": 528,
    "briwyn": 734,
}

Quarterly Planning Note — Annual Billing Shift

Hi sales leads — quick update from Fernhollow HQ. Starting next quarter we're steering all new Glimmerdash accounts to annual billing. Monthly stays available as a fallback, but comp plans will favour annual from day one. Training decks land Friday. Existing renewals are unaffected for now. The confidential context on why is noted just below.

board note of bagap-kagup: The western region missed its Ulamir quota by 9.6 percent last quarter. Lamysax Foods plans to raise the Quenvan list price by 10.5 percent in October. The finance team signed off on a budget of $75.1 million for Project Quenmir. The renewal with Beliusax Group closes at $358.3 million a year, 29.2 percent above the last contract.

Subject: Pellet base-image cut-over complete

Dear plugin authors, the migration of Pellet runtime containers to the slimmed base image concluded this morning. All standard build hooks remain available, though the shell utilities layer has been removed; plugins invoking external binaries must now declare them explicitly in their manifest. Extended validation ran cleanly across the compatibility suite. The finalized image configuration values are reproduced below.

service settings:
ralael:
  pin: 7453
  tenant: zorath
  seal: seal_087806e4
  metrics_host: metrics.ralael.paliqworks.example
  standby_team: fraath
  escalation: praok-istiel
  nonce: 10e083